What is Equation?

Two or more expressions with an Equal sign is called as Equation.

The given equation is √x=9

Square root of x is equal to nine.

We need to find the value of x.

√x=9

Apply square on both sides

(√x)²=9²

The root and square will be cancelled on the left side

x=9²

Nine to the power of 2 is eighty one

x=81

Hence, the value of x is 81 when √x=9

Find the value for a for which 3y - ax = 8 and 4x + 8y = 2 are perpendicular.

Answers

Step-by-step explanation:

3y+8y=11y and -ax+4x=4ax

Answer:

a = 6

Step-by-step explanation:

Perpendicular lines have slope that are negative reciprocal of each other. There product = -1

Solve both equations for y.

3y - ax = 8                                 4x + 8y = 2

3y = ax + 8                                  8y = -4x + 2

y = ax/3 + 8/3                               y = -4x/8 + 2/8

 y = a/3(x) + 8/3                              y = -1/2(x) + 1/4

Now you know that the slope of  y = -1/2(x)+ 1/4  is -1/2

and the slope of y = a/3(x) + 8/3 is a/3.  

Looking for the value of "a" that will make the lines perpendicular.

You know that one line slope is -1/2 so the other line slope is 2 because the slope are negative reciprocal.   Also remember that the slope is the coefficient of the x term.

Now   a/3 = 2 ; a = 6

Given f (x) = x2 + 6x + 5 and g(x) = x3 + x2 − 4x − 4, find the domain of f over g of x period

{x ∈ ℝ}
{x ∈ ℝ| x ≠ −5}
{x ∈ ℝ| x ≠ −1, −2, 2}
{x ∈ ℝ| x ≠ −2, 2}

Answers

The main limiting issue with the domain this function is potentially picking an x-value that makes that denominator equal 0, because dividing by 0 is bad.

So, the domain will be all real numbers, except for those that make g(x)=0.

g(-1) = 0, g(-2)=0, and g(2) = 0, so -1, -2, and 2 must be excluded from the domain.

Your answer is {x ∈ ℝ| x ≠ −1, −2, 2}.

Answer:

[tex]\textsf{Domain}: \quad \{ x \in \mathbb{R}\;|\;x \neq -1, -2, 2\}[/tex]

Step-by-step explanation:

Given functions:

[tex]\begin{cases} f(x)=x^2+6x+5\\g(x)=x^3+x^2-4x-4\end{cases}[/tex]

Factor function f(x):

[tex]\begin{aligned}\implies f(x)&= x^2+6x+5\\&=x^2+x+5x+5\\&=x(x+1)+5(x+1)\\&=(x+5)(x+1)\end{aligned}[/tex]

Factor function g(x):

[tex]\begin{aligned}\implies g(x)&=x^3+x^2-4x-4\\&=(x+1)(x^2-4)\\&=(x+1)(x+2)(x-2)\end{aligned}[/tex]

Therefore the composite function is:

[tex]\implies \dfrac{f(x)}{g(x)}=\dfrac{(x+5)(x+1)}{(x+1)(x+2)(x-2)}[/tex]

A rational function is undefined when the denominator equals zero.

Therefore, the given composite function is undefined when (x+1)(x+2)(x-2)=0:

[tex]x+1=0 \implies x=-1[/tex][tex]x+2=0 \implies x=-2[/tex][tex]x-2=0 \implies x=2[/tex]

The domain of a function is the set of all possible input values (x-values).

Therefore, as the composite function is undefined when x = -1, x = -2 and x = 2, the domain is:

[tex]\{ x \in \mathbb{R}\;|\;x \neq -1, -2, 2\}[/tex]

A class has 9 boys and 18 girls. The class as a whole has a GPA (grade point average of 2.96, and the boys have a GPA of 2.40. What is the GPA of the girls? (Round your answer to two
decimal places

Answers

9514 1404 393

Answer:

  3.24

Step-by-step explanation:

The weighted average GPA is ...

  (9(2.40) +18g)/(9+18) = 2.96

Then the girls' GPA (g) is ...

  ((27)(2.96)-9(2.40))/18 = g = 58.32/18 = 3.24

The GPA of the girls in the class is 3.24.

_____

Additional comment

The solution expression can be rearranged to ...

  ((9+18)(2.96) -(9)(2.40))/18 = g

  2.96 +(9/18)(2.96 -2.40) = g

  2.96 +(1/2)(0.56) = g

That is, the difference of the boys' GPA from the overall average, multiplied by the ratio of boys to girls, is the amount that must be added to the overall average to get the girls' GPA. This is arithmetic you can do in your head.

The key idea with the average is that the sum of differences from the average is zero. If 9 boys each have a GPA 0.56 units below the average, then twice as many girls will each have a GPA that is half as much above the average.
